Social themes 2009
Because Alliander is part of society, we carry a social responsibility. We accept this responsibility by systematically defining themes, both internally and in cooperation with social and other organisations. These themes provide us with the parameters to explore our social role. Not reactively, but actively and positively.
- Privacy; how does Alliander deal with the personal details of customers and colleagues?
- Climate change; as an organisation, how can we contribute to mitigating the impact of climate change?
- Sustainability; when can we call ourselves a sustainable company?
- Labour participation; how do we take a lead in the market without excluding people?
- Quality of life; what can we contribute to the quality of life in deprived areas?
- Ageing; how does Alliander deal with the increasing population of older people among its customers and employees?
- Supply chain management; as a company, when are we pleased with the way our products are manufactured and removed?
- Domestic problems; what do we do if we notice that customers and colleagues are having problems at work or at home?
